Academy Award-winners Jack Lemmon ("Glengarry Glen Ross," "Grumpy Old Men") and Anne Bancroft ("The Graduate," "Agnes of God") are a sweetly melancholic 48-year-old man and his wife who must face the trivial and relentless vexations of New York life when the husband loses not just his job, but also … The Prisoner of Second Avenue is a 1975 American black comedy film written by Neil Simon, directed and produced by Melvin Frank and starring Jack Lemmon and Anne Bancroft. Neil Simon adapted the screenplay from his 1971 Broadway play. Se mer The story revolves around the escalating problems of a middle-aged couple living on Second Avenue on the Upper East Side of Manhattan, New York City.
